PL Developments, also known as PLD, is a leading manufacturer, packager, and distributor of over-the-counter (OTC) pharmaceutical products and consumer healthcare goods. 

SUMMARY: 

The Rogue Supervisor plays a critical role in overseeing, coordinating, and optimizing the production processes within PL Developments. This position is responsible for ensuring production targets are met efficiently and safely, while maintaining high product quality and strict adherence to company policies, procedures, and industry regulations.

PO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ES: 

  • Supervise and lead a team of production workers, providing guidance, support, and motivation to achieve production targets.
  • Coordinate and assign tasks to ensure a smooth workflow and meet production schedules.
  • Direct the production line, providing instructions to line leaders to ensure shift goals are met.
  • Monitor and control production processes to optimize output and minimize downtime.
  • Efficiently manage resources, including labor and materials.
  • Collaborate with Quality Assurance, Mechanics, and Industrial Engineers to identify opportunities for process improvement and cost reduction.
  • Enforce production schedules and quality standards.
  • Provide training and instruction on updated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) for team members.
  • Monitor and manage inventory levels, ensuring adequate stock without overstocking.
  • Work with supply chain and logistics teams to ensure material availability.
  • Promote and enforce safety protocols to maintain a safe working environment.
  • Investigate safety incidents and report to EHS specialists and Operations Management, implementing corrective actions as needed.
  • Maintain strict quality control and assurance processes to meet product specifications.
  • Address and resolve quality issues promptly.
  • Conduct operational deviation investigations, determine root causes, and implement corrective and preventive actions (CAPAs).
  • Perform additional duties as assigned.
